How much do intern job j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 26, 2026, the average hourly pay for intern job in Roxboro, NC is $14.99,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$12.69 and $16.92 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Intern Job vs Junior Developer?

AspectIntern JobJunior Developer
Required CredentialsTypically students or recent graduates, some technical knowledgeEntry-level professional, often with some coding skills or a degree
Work EnvironmentLearning-focused, supervised, limited responsibilitiesReal project work, more independence, collaborative teams
Employer & Industry UsageInternships are common in tech, finance, marketingJunior roles are standard entry points in software development
Search & Comparison IntentPeople exploring entry-level or learning rolesIndividuals seeking to start a career in development

In summary, an Intern Job is primarily a learning position for students or recent graduates gaining initial experience, often with supervised tasks. A Junior Developer is a more advanced, entry-level professional role involving real project contributions and greater independence, serving as a stepping stone into a full development career.

What jobs do intern jobs do?

Intern jobs involve providing support in various departments such as administration, marketing, engineering, or finance. Interns typically assist with tasks like data entry, research, project coordination, and learning industry-specific tools or software. These roles offer practical experience and skill development for students or entry-level job seekers.

Job description

PHARMACY INTERN JOB DESCRITION

Responsible for providing customer service and assisting the Pharmacists in dispensing prescriptions, entering information into computer, ordering and receiving product, checking in orders, stocking, record keeping, answering telephone calls, administer immunizations, and maintaining the overall conditions of the Pharmacy Department as defined in the Pharmacy Standards Manual.

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S

1. Comply with all State and Federal regulations, which require that all dispensing activities occur under the direct supervision of a licensed pharmacist.

2. Greet customers and receive prescriptions (if an existing patient, request birth date). Obtain new patient information by requesting a patient/representative fill out a patient history form, including address, VIC number, phone number, birth date, drug allergies, disease states, and whether the patient wishes to receive medications in non-childproof containers.

3. Provide the Harris Teeter "Notice of Privacy Practices" and acknowledgement form to each new patient/representative. Monitor patient signing for HIPAA at register on signature pad.

4. Determine whether the patient wishes to receive medication counseling from the Pharmacist. An Intern may provide medication counseling at the discretion and under the direct supervision of a pharmacist.

5. Obtain all information necessary to dispense and bill Third Party prescriptions, such as Cardholder and Dependent Identification numbers, person codes, Insurance Carrier or Pharmacy Benefit Manager, and expiration dates (if applicable), and patient signatures.

6. Assist in entering patient, drug and prescription data into the computer. Match patient and birth date. Scan drug barcodes or enter NDC number into the computer system. Notify the pharmacist in the event of early fills or drug utilization review (DUR) messages. Ensure DAW

codes are entered correctly.

7. Assist in obtaining and returning medications to and from the pharmacy shelves.

8. Assist in counting, pouring, measuring, compounding and packaging of medication for dispensing to the patient.

9. Assist in answering the telephone according to Harris Teeter policy (Harris Teeter Pharmacy, this is ____________, may I help you?) An Intern may receive original telephone prescription orders at the discretion and under the supervision of a pharmacist.

10. Assist in calling or faxing refill authorizations to prescribers' offices. An Intern may receive telephone refill authorizations from the prescriber or designee.

11. Assist in bagging of prescriptions and handling customer transactions, including cash register operation.

12. Assist in ordering receiving, verifying, pricing, and stocking of pharmaceuticals and other products. This function may require lifting up to 40 lbs., and reaching heights from 6 inches to 72 inches.

13. If the hours worked by the Intern are to apply towards requirements for licensure, the Intern will provide all relevant paperwork to the supervising pharmacist. The Intern will work cooperatively with the supervising Pharmacist in the development and meeting of expectations to be fulfilled.

14. Recommend and administer immunizations according to said State(s) Board of Pharmacy rules and regulations.

15. Immunizations will be administered under the direct supervision of the supervising Pharmacist.

ADDITIONAL JOB FUNCTIONS:

1. Assist in maintaining a clean, neat department including work counter, shelves, floors, windows, and customer service area to present a professional, sanitary and organized image to customers.

2. Assist in ordering, stocking and retrieving prescription containers and other supplies as required by the pharmacy including ordering and stocking the Pharmacy Over-The-Counter (OTC) section.

3. Assist in filing of prescriptions, reports, invoices and other documents as required by the pharmacy.

4. Adhere to all policies and procedures, dress code and work ethics.

5. Effectively communicate with customers, management, and associates.

6. Successful completion of assigned projects as required by Pharmacy Operations Manager.

7. Required attendance at any scheduled intern training meetings.


MANDATORY JOB QUALIFACATIONS:

Must be enrolled as a Full-Time student in an accredited School of Pharmacy.

PRINCIPAL WORKING RELATIONSHIPS:

Customers Pharmacy Associates, Medical Office Staff, Store Management, Store Associates, Regional Management, District Management, Corporate Management, and Support Staff.
